Easy & Quick Chopped Chicken Bacon Ranch Sandwich

How to make Easy & Quick Chopped Chicken Bacon Ranch Sandwich

Making a quick and delicious sandwich is always a great idea, and this recipe for the Easy & Quick Chopped Chicken Bacon Ranch Sandwich is perfect for busy days. It combines juicy chicken, crispy bacon, and creamy ranch dressing in a simple and satisfying way. Let’s dive into the step-by-step process of making this tasty meal.

Ingredients

  • 2 chicken breasts, cooked and chopped
  • 4 strips of bacon, cooked and chopped
  • 1/4 cup ranch dressing
  • 2 sandwich rolls or buns
  • Lettuce, for topping
  • Tomato slices, for topping
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

Directions

  1. In a bowl, combine the chopped chicken, bacon, and ranch dressing. Mix until well combined.
  2.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  3. Split the sandwich rolls and layer them with lettuce and tomato slices.
  4. Fill each roll with the chicken and bacon mixture.
  5. Serve immediately and enjoy!

How to Store Easy & Quick Chopped Chicken Bacon Ranch Sandwich

If you have leftovers or want to prepare this sandwich in advance, storing it properly is key to maintaining its freshness. Here’s how to store your sandwich:

  1. Wrap It Up: If the sandwich is assembled, wrap it tightly in plastic wrap or foil. This will help keep the ingredients fresh and prevent them from drying out.

  2. Use an Airtight Container: Alternatively, you can place the sandwich in an airtight container for added protection from air and moisture.

  3. Refrigerate: Store the wrapped sandwich in the refrigerator. It should be consumed within 1-2 days for the best taste and texture.

  4. For Longer Storage: If you want to store the chicken and bacon mixture separately, keep it in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3-4 days, and assemble the sandwich fresh when you’re ready to eat.

Tips and Mistakes to Avoid

To ensure that your Easy & Quick Chopped Chicken Bacon Ranch Sandwich turns out delicious every time, keep these tips in mind:

  • Don’t Overcook the Chicken: If you’re cooking the chicken from raw, be cautious not to overcook it, as it can become dry. Cook it until just done, and let it rest before chopping.

  • Crisp the Bacon: For the best flavor, make sure your bacon is crispy. Undercooked bacon can affect the texture of the sandwich.

  • Mix Well: Be sure to mix the chicken, bacon, and ranch dressing thoroughly. This ensures that every bite is flavorful.

  • Choose Fresh Ingredients: Always use fresh lettuce and tomatoes for optimal taste and crunch.

  • Watch the Dressing: Add the ranch dressing gradually. If you add too much, it can make the sandwich soggy.

FAQs

1. Can I use leftover rotisserie chicken?
Absolutely! Using leftover rotisserie chicken can save time and make this sandwich even quicker to prepare.

2. Is there a low-calorie version of this sandwich?
Yes! You can use turkey bacon and a light ranch dressing. Using whole wheat sandwich rolls can help reduce calories too.

3. Can I freeze the mixture?
It’s best to consume the chicken and bacon mixture fresh, as freezing can change the texture of cooked chicken and bacon. However, you can freeze the cooked chicken separately and use it later.
